Dangerous Drugs Lawsuits

Many people depend on prescription and over-the-counter drugs to live longer and healthier lives. But some drugs cause serious injuries and illnesses. Victims who suffer harm may file a dangerous lawsuit against a drug to recover damages.

Affirmative Warnings

When you visit your doctor or pharmacy you're likely to be prescribed or purchase medicines that are safe to use and won't cause harm. However, drug manufacturers often fail to properly test and market medications. In addition, they can conceal or misrepresent the risks of these drugs in order to maximize profits. This can result in serious injury, illness or even death.

Despite the fact the Food and Drug Administration requires pharmaceutical companies to undergo extensive tests before a drug can be marketed, many harmful drugs are available in our hospitals and pharmacies. This is because the FDA approval process doesn't adequately identify and protect consumers against all potential dangers. Drug makers also attempt to accelerate the FDA approval process by requesting a fast-track status.

In addition, some drugs are sold for purposes that have not been approved by the FDA. Off-label marketing is an activity that can be a source of liability for both drug companies as well as healthcare providers. Design Defects

When drug companies introduce medicines to market, they assure that the drugs are safe for consumers. They also inform the public about any foreseeable risks associated with the use of a drug to help patients make an informed choice on whether or not to take any medication that they are prescribed or purchased from a pharmacy. When a pharmaceutical company releases an item with design flaws in violation of this promise to the consumer and exposes them to unexpected reactions and adverse effects. The FDA oversees the FDA-mandated testing and approval procedures that pharmaceutical companies must adhere to when developing a new product. This is to ensure any risks that could be posed are identified. But, despite this oversight, mistakes could occur during the process of development that may result in the release of a dangerous drug. A victim of a dangerous drug may claim damages when the drug caused harm or caused illness. However they must prove that the cause of their injuries was directly due to a manufacturing defect or design defect.

Manufacturing defects can occur when a drug's production process fails, resulting in an unintended deviation from the manufacturer's original design. This could include contamination or improper dosages. Impurities can also cause harm to patients. Design defects involve flaws in a medication's overall structure or formulation that make it inherently dangerous, no matter how well it is produced or dangerous drugs lawyer sold.

Irresponsible marketing is a type of false advertising. It occurs when a pharmaceutical firm or sales representative misleads doctors and consumers, either by exaggerating the benefits of a medicine or by downplaying its risks. In addition, a marketing defect could be present if the warning label isn't clear or simple to comprehend and does not provide enough information on the proper dosage or possible adverse side effects.

Damages

Modern medicine has created a number of drugs that improve health and prolong life, but they can also be dangerous. Dangerous drug lawsuits permit injured plaintiffs to recover compensation for their losses. These damages can include medical costs incurred for any treatment that was made necessary by the drug, lost income, emotional distress, as well as pain and suffering. In some cases, punitive damages may also be granted. A defective drug can be blamed by a variety of parties, but most of the blame is usually placed on the manufacturer of the product. Nurses and doctors who prescribe the medication could be held accountable for not informing patients of potential side effects. Likewise, pharmacists may be liable for failing to properly label drugs.

FDA tests all drugs prior sale, but mistakes do happen. Sometimes, a medication is mistakenly mixed with another substance or labeled incorrectly, which could cause harm to people who take the wrong dosage. Drugs that are not properly stored or handled during shipment could also be contaminated and can pose a risk to the user. Manufacturers could also market drugs that are used for purposes off-label. This could pose additional risks to the consumer.
